Future Focus Family Medicine–ASAS Health

Future Focus Family Medicine offers a range of services focused on family medicine and primary care. Patients can schedule appointments or walk in for unscheduled medical needs. This flexibility allows for easy access to care when necessary.

The facility provides laboratory services through a CLIA-certified lab. This lab offers various tests, including allergy testing and urinalysis. Patients can receive lab services without an appointment, although a doctor’s order is required.

The clinic emphasizes creating a comfortable environment for non-urgent health discussions. Patients are encouraged to address their health concerns with their providers during visits. This approach helps to foster open communication about health needs.

Future Focus Family Medicine is committed to meeting basic health needs, both for routine check-ups and specific medical issues. Their team is dedicated to providing reliable care to the community.

Healthcare Services Offered

Family medicine centers in Corpus Christi, TX, provide a variety of essential healthcare services. These services focus on both preventive care and chronic disease management to support patients’ overall health.

Preventive Care

Preventive care is vital for maintaining health and preventing illness. Family medicine centers offer various services to help with this, including:

  • Routine Check-ups: Regular visits allow healthcare providers to monitor health status and catch potential issues early.
  • Vaccinations: Keeping up with vaccinations protects against infectious diseases.
  • Screenings: These may include blood pressure checks, cholesterol tests, and cancer screenings, tailored to age and risk factors.
  • Health Education: Providers offer guidance on nutrition, exercise, and lifestyle changes to promote well-being.

This proactive approach can help patients maintain a healthy lifestyle and reduce the risk of chronic diseases.

Chronic Disease Management

Chronic disease management is crucial for patients with ongoing health issues. Family medicine centers in Corpus Christi specialize in:

  • Personalized Care Plans: Tailored strategies include medication management, lifestyle changes, and regular monitoring.
  • Diabetes Management: Education on blood sugar monitoring, meal planning, and insulin use is provided for those with diabetes.
  • Cardiovascular Health: Centers focus on maintaining heart health through blood pressure control, cholesterol management, and dietary advice.
  • Continuous Support: Patients receive ongoing assistance and follow-up care to manage their conditions effectively.

Effective chronic disease management helps improve patients’ quality of life and reduce complications.

Patient-Centered Medical Home Model

This model focuses on providing comprehensive care that places patients at the center of their healthcare experience. Its core aspects include coordinated care and accessibility, ensuring patients receive the support and services they need effectively.

Coordinated Care

The Patient-Centered Medical Home (PCMH) model emphasizes coordinated care among healthcare providers. This approach facilitates seamless communication between various specialists and primary care physicians. For example, if a patient requires referrals to other healthcare services, the primary care team manages those connections effectively.

Patients benefit from a more integrated experience, as all providers work together. This model ensures that care is not fragmented. Regular follow-ups and health assessments allow providers to adjust treatments quickly based on patient needs. This approach also minimizes the risk of errors in diagnosis or treatment by ensuring all healthcare providers have access to accurate and up-to-date patient information.

Research indicates that coordinated care can improve patient outcomes and satisfaction. This approach is becoming standard in many family medicine centers, including those in Corpus Christi.

Accessibility and Convenience

Another key element of the PCMH model is accessibility and convenience. Family medicine centers adopting this model aim to make healthcare more reachable for patients. They offer extended hours and same-day appointments to accommodate busy schedules.

In-house labs and on-site services reduce the need for patients to travel to different locations for tests or treatments. This streamlined access saves time and enhances patient engagement.

Additionally, practices often utilize technology, such as patient portals, allowing patients to schedule appointments and communicate with their care teams easily. These efforts contribute to a more patient-friendly environment, encouraging individuals to seek the care they need promptly.

The combination of coordinated care and increased accessibility shapes a positive healthcare experience within the Patient-Centered Medical Home framework.
